Iterative Methods for Computing Generalized Inverses Related with Optimization Methods
We develop a few iterative methods for computing generalized inverses using both first and second order optimization methods in C∗-algebras. Known steepest descent iterative methods are generalized in C∗-algebras. متن کاملUniversal Iterative Methods for Computing Generalized Inverses
In this paper we construct a few iterative processes for computing {1, 2} inverses of a linear bounded operator, based on the hyper-power iterative method or the Neumann-type expansion. Under the suitable conditions these methods converge to the {1, 2, 3} or {1, 2, 4} inverses. متن کاملGeneralized iterative methods for solving double saddle point problem
In this paper, we develop some stationary iterative schemes in block forms for solving double saddle point problem. To this end, we first generalize the Jacobi iterative method and study its convergence under certain condition.
